Idaho Code § 7-1417 — Final Order Of Suspension.
TITLE 7 SPECIAL PROCEEDINGS CHAPTER 14 FAMILY LAW LICENSE SUSPENSIONS 7-1417. Final order of suspension. (1) A license suspension order issued by the court shall be final and conclusive between the parties unless an appeal is filed within twenty-eight (28) days. (2) A license suspension order issued by a hearing officer of the department shall be final and conclusive between the parties unless an appeal to district court is filed within twenty-eight (28) days, notwithstanding the provisions of section 67-5243 , Idaho Code.
History:[7-1417 added 1996, ch. 429, sec. 1, p. 1462.]
